  A role you will love

  The Access Analyst is responsible for supporting the operation of the organisation's user access processes for Computershare's platforms, systems and applications. The position will be responsible for ensuring user access to global Computershare resources is delivered and maintained in a consistent manner and in-line with the organisation's overall security strategy, policies, and regulatory requirements. The Access Analyst will work closely with the GIS Identity and Access Management (IAM) analysts, Global Technology Services Service Desk representatives, and other stakeholders to identify, analyze and mitigate access risks and vulnerabilities.

  This is exciting role in a global function and will involve working closely with security operations teams, governance teams, risk management and wider technology stakeholders across EMEA, Oceania and North America.

  Other key responsibilities include:

  Maintain and support the organisation's global access processes across Computershare platforms, applications and systemsConduct assurance control checks to ensure the accuracy of our processes, ensuring that all identified exceptions and anomalies in access approvals and provisioning are promptly and thoroughly investigated, arranging for inappropriate access to be removed.Use ServiceNow, SailPoint and other IAM systems to review data, troubleshoot issues, and maintain controls.Work with the second line Global IAM Team and first line Global Service Desk to help manage user access, including RBAC and Joiner, Mover, Leaver (JML) processes, in accordance with established information securities standards and the model of least privilege.Help maintain the integrity of RBAC data by providing guidance to RBAC role owners/approvers, and helping co-ordinate the review of user access within CPU to ensure colleagues have the right access to do their job.Assist users in defining access rights and privileges for various applications and operate agreed logical access controls.Liaise with business and technical managers to ensure access management activity is undertaken within the defined timescales.

  What will you bring to the role?

  Essential

  Minimum of 1 - 3 years of experience with administering user access

  Desirable

  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, or related field.Minimum of 1 - 3 years of experience in an IT or IS role.Experience with tools such as ServiceNow, Active Directory (AD), Entra AD, SailPoint, CyberArk, Okta, or similar.Knowledge of concepts such as Role Based Access Control (RBAC), Joiners, Movers & Leavers (JML), Identity Governance and Administration (IGA), and Privileged Access Management (PAM).Familiarity with regulatory requirements and bodies such as GDPR, FCA, HIPAA, and others.
